@@ -140,7 +140,7 @@ flag cabal
140140
141141common cabal
142142 if flag(cabal)
143- build-depends : hls-cabal-plugin
143+ build-depends : hls-cabal-plugin
144144 cpp-options : -Dhls_cabal
145145
146146library hls-cabal-plugin
@@ -223,7 +223,7 @@ flag class
223223
224224common class
225225 if flag(class)
226- build-depends : hls-class-plugin
226+ build-depends : hls-class-plugin
227227 cpp-options : -Dhls_class
228228
229229library hls-class-plugin
@@ -287,7 +287,7 @@ flag callHierarchy
287287
288288common callHierarchy
289289 if flag(callHierarchy)
290- build-depends : hls-call-hierarchy-plugin
290+ build-depends : hls-call-hierarchy-plugin
291291 cpp-options : -Dhls_callHierarchy
292292
293293library hls-call-hierarchy-plugin
@@ -348,7 +348,7 @@ flag eval
348348
349349common eval
350350 if flag(eval)
351- build-depends : hls-eval-plugin
351+ build-depends : hls-eval-plugin
352352 cpp-options : -Dhls_eval
353353
354354library hls-eval-plugin
@@ -429,7 +429,7 @@ test-suite hls-eval-plugin-tests
429429
430430common importLens
431431 if flag(importLens)
432- build-depends : hls-explicit-imports-plugin
432+ build-depends : hls-explicit-imports-plugin
433433 cpp-options : -Dhls_importLens
434434
435435flag importLens
@@ -494,7 +494,7 @@ flag rename
494494
495495common rename
496496 if flag(rename)
497- build-depends : hls-rename-plugin
497+ build-depends : hls-rename-plugin
498498 cpp-options : -Dhls_rename
499499
500500library hls-rename-plugin
@@ -550,7 +550,7 @@ flag retrie
550550
551551common retrie
552552 if flag(retrie)
553- build-depends : hls-retrie-plugin
553+ build-depends : hls-retrie-plugin
554554 cpp-options : -Dhls_retrie
555555
556556library hls-retrie-plugin
@@ -615,7 +615,7 @@ flag hlint
615615
616616common hlint
617617 if flag(hlint) && (impl(ghc < 9.8.0 ) || flag(ignore-plugins-ghc-bounds))
618- build-depends : hls-hlint-plugin
618+ build-depends : hls-hlint-plugin
619619 cpp-options : -Dhls_hlint
620620
621621library hls-hlint-plugin
@@ -695,7 +695,7 @@ flag stan
695695
696696common stan
697697 if flag(stan) && (impl(ghc > 8.8.1 ) && impl(ghc <= 9.2.3 ) || impl(ghc >= 9.4.0 ) && impl(ghc < 9.10.0 ))
698- build-depends : hls-stan-plugin
698+ build-depends : hls-stan-plugin
699699 cpp-options : -Dhls_stan
700700
701701library hls-stan-plugin
@@ -769,7 +769,7 @@ flag moduleName
769769
770770common moduleName
771771 if flag(moduleName)
772- build-depends : hls-module-name-plugin
772+ build-depends : hls-module-name-plugin
773773 cpp-options : -Dhls_moduleName
774774
775775library hls-module-name-plugin
@@ -814,7 +814,7 @@ flag pragmas
814814
815815common pragmas
816816 if flag(pragmas)
817- build-depends : hls-pragmas-plugin
817+ build-depends : hls-pragmas-plugin
818818 cpp-options : -Dhls_pragmas
819819
820820library hls-pragmas-plugin
@@ -862,7 +862,7 @@ flag splice
862862
863863common splice
864864 if flag(splice)
865- build-depends : hls-splice-plugin
865+ build-depends : hls-splice-plugin
866866 cpp-options : -Dhls_splice
867867
868868library hls-splice-plugin
@@ -1040,7 +1040,7 @@ flag codeRange
10401040
10411041common codeRange
10421042 if flag(codeRange)
1043- build-depends : hls-code-range-plugin
1043+ build-depends : hls-code-range-plugin
10441044 cpp-options : -Dhls_codeRange
10451045
10461046library hls-code-range-plugin
@@ -1100,7 +1100,7 @@ flag changeTypeSignature
11001100
11011101common changeTypeSignature
11021102 if flag(changeTypeSignature)
1103- build-depends : hls-change-type-signature-plugin
1103+ build-depends : hls-change-type-signature-plugin
11041104 cpp-options : -Dhls_changeTypeSignature
11051105
11061106library hls-change-type-signature-plugin
@@ -1160,7 +1160,7 @@ flag gadt
11601160
11611161common gadt
11621162 if flag(gadt)
1163- build-depends : hls-gadt-plugin
1163+ build-depends : hls-gadt-plugin
11641164 cpp-options : -Dhls_gadt
11651165
11661166library hls-gadt-plugin
@@ -1213,7 +1213,7 @@ flag explicitFixity
12131213
12141214common explicitFixity
12151215 if flag(explicitFixity)
1216- build-depends : hls-explicit-fixity-plugin
1216+ build-depends : hls-explicit-fixity-plugin
12171217 cpp-options : -DexplicitFixity
12181218
12191219library hls-explicit-fixity-plugin
@@ -1260,7 +1260,7 @@ flag explicitFields
12601260
12611261common explicitFields
12621262 if flag(explicitFields)
1263- build-depends : hls-explicit-record-fields-plugin
1263+ build-depends : hls-explicit-record-fields-plugin
12641264 cpp-options : -DexplicitFields
12651265
12661266library hls-explicit-record-fields-plugin
@@ -1284,7 +1284,7 @@ library hls-explicit-record-fields-plugin
12841284 if flag(pedantic)
12851285 ghc-options : -Werror
12861286 -Wwarn=incomplete-record-updates
1287-
1287+
12881288test-suite hls-explicit-record-fields-plugin-tests
12891289 import : warnings
12901290 default-language : Haskell2010
@@ -1309,7 +1309,7 @@ flag overloadedRecordDot
13091309
13101310common overloadedRecordDot
13111311 if flag(overloadedRecordDot)
1312- build-depends : hls-overloaded-record-dot-plugin
1312+ build-depends : hls-overloaded-record-dot-plugin
13131313 cpp-options : -Dhls_overloaded_record_dot
13141314
13151315library hls-overloaded-record-dot-plugin
@@ -1356,7 +1356,7 @@ flag floskell
13561356
13571357common floskell
13581358 if flag(floskell) && (impl(ghc < 9.7 ) || flag(ignore-plugins-ghc-bounds))
1359- build-depends : hls-floskell-plugin
1359+ build-depends : hls-floskell-plugin
13601360 cpp-options : -Dhls_floskell
13611361
13621362library hls-floskell-plugin
@@ -1398,7 +1398,7 @@ flag fourmolu
13981398
13991399common fourmolu
14001400 if flag(fourmolu)
1401- build-depends : hls-fourmolu-plugin
1401+ build-depends : hls-fourmolu-plugin
14021402 cpp-options : -Dhls_fourmolu
14031403
14041404library hls-fourmolu-plugin
@@ -1451,7 +1451,7 @@ flag ormolu
14511451
14521452common ormolu
14531453 if flag(ormolu)
1454- build-depends : hls-ormolu-plugin
1454+ build-depends : hls-ormolu-plugin
14551455 cpp-options : -Dhls_ormolu
14561456
14571457library hls-ormolu-plugin
@@ -1504,7 +1504,7 @@ flag stylishHaskell
15041504
15051505common stylishHaskell
15061506 if flag(stylishHaskell) && (impl(ghc < 9.8.0 ) || flag(ignore-plugins-ghc-bounds))
1507- build-depends : hls-stylish-haskell-plugin
1507+ build-depends : hls-stylish-haskell-plugin
15081508 cpp-options : -Dhls_stylishHaskell
15091509
15101510library hls-stylish-haskell-plugin
@@ -1549,7 +1549,7 @@ flag refactor
15491549
15501550common refactor
15511551 if flag(refactor)
1552- build-depends : hls-refactor-plugin
1552+ build-depends : hls-refactor-plugin
15531553 cpp-options : -Dhls_refactor
15541554
15551555library hls-refactor-plugin
@@ -1665,7 +1665,7 @@ flag semanticTokens
16651665
16661666common semanticTokens
16671667 if flag(semanticTokens)
1668- build-depends : hls-semantic-tokens-plugin
1668+ build-depends : hls-semantic-tokens-plugin
16691669 cpp-options : -Dhls_semanticTokens
16701670
16711671library hls-semantic-tokens-plugin
@@ -1679,6 +1679,7 @@ library hls-semantic-tokens-plugin
16791679 Ide.Plugin.SemanticTokens.Query
16801680 Ide.Plugin.SemanticTokens.SemanticConfig
16811681 Ide.Plugin.SemanticTokens.Utils
1682+ Ide.Plugin.SemanticTokens.Tokenize
16821683 Ide.Plugin.SemanticTokens.Internal
16831684
16841685 hs-source-dirs : plugins/hls-semantic-tokens-plugin/src
@@ -1688,6 +1689,7 @@ library hls-semantic-tokens-plugin
16881689 , containers
16891690 , extra
16901691 , hiedb
1692+ , text-rope
16911693 , mtl >= 2.2
16921694 , ghcide == 2.6.0.0
16931695 , hls-plugin-api == 2.6.0.0
0 commit comments